Overview Ferromexa S 100mg Injection
Iron deficiency anemia, characterized by insufficient red blood cells due to low iron levels, is treated with Ferromexa S 100mg Injection. This iron supplement is administered intravenously via slow infusion by a healthcare professional. Dosage and frequency are determined individually by your physician to address your anemia. Maintaining a balanced, iron-rich diet, including foods like legumes, spinach, beans, eggs, dried fruits, and meat, is also crucial. Common side effects include taste changes, elevated blood pressure, nausea, and injection site inflammation. Rapid infusion may cause temporary low blood pressure. Allergic reactions (shortness of breath, dizziness, discomfort, rash, facial/tongue/throat swelling) require immediate medical attention. This injection is contraindicated for non-iron deficiency anemias. Inform your doctor of pre-existing conditions such as rheumatoid arthritis, allergies, hypertension, or liver disease before commencing treatment, as these may influence therapy. Pregnant or breastfeeding individuals should seek medical guidance regarding its use. Regular blood tests monitor iron levels, treatment efficacy, and side effects. Limiting alcohol consumption during treatment is recommended.

How Ferromexa S 100mg Injection works:
Ferromexa S 100mg Injection combats iron deficiency anemia. This injectable medication restores depleted iron levels, crucial for red blood cell production and hemoglobin synthesis. Hemoglobin enables red blood cells to effectively carry oxygen throughout the body.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holUNSAFE
Alcohol and Ferromexa S 100mg Injection should not be used together.
PregnancySA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Ferromexa S 100mg Injection is typically regarded as safe for use during gestation. Preclinical trials in animals revealed minimal or no harmful effects on fetal development; however, clinical data in humans are scarce.
Breast feedingSAFE IF PRESCRIBED
Ferromexa S 100mg Injection poses minimal risk during lactation. Research in humans indicates negligible transfer of the medication into breast milk, posing no apparent threat to the infant.
DrivingUNSAFE
Ferromexa S 100mg Injection can induce drowsiness, blurred vision, and dizziness, potentially impairing alertness. Driving should be avoided if these effects manifest.
KidneyCAUTION
Individuals with kidney impairment should use Ferromexa S 100mg Injection cautiously. Dosage modification of Ferromexa S 100mg Injection might be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
LiverCAUTION
Individuals with hepatic impairment should exercise caution when using Ferromexa S 100mg Injection, as dose modification may be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
